Detail práce
Webová aplikace pro sběratele
Táto práca sa zaoberá návrhom a implementáciou webovej aplikácie vhodnej pre zberateľov rôznorodých predmetov. Cieľom je vytvoriť aplikáciu atraktívnu pre používateľov rôznych vekových kategórií za použitia moderných technológií a architektonických vzorov pri jej implementácii. Používateľ si v aplikácii vie vytvoriť kolekcie a ľubovoľne definovať atribúty, ktoré bude v položkách daných kolekcií zaznamenávať. Dizajn používateľského prostredia je moderný a zrozumiteľný pre všetkých používateľov. V tejto práci sa podarilo navrhnúť a implementovať MVP verziu danej aplikácie, pričom táto verzia prešla prvým používateľským testovaním, na základe čoho boli definované zmeny, ktoré by sa implementovali v ďalších iteráciách vývoja.
webová aplikácia, web, MVP, zbierky, SPA, JavaScript, React, Redux, Node, REST, Express, Docker, MongoDB, autorizácia, Google Auth, používateľské testovanie
Studentka nejprve prezentovala výsledky, kterých dosáhla v rámci své práce. Komise se poté seznámila s hodnocením vedoucího a posudkem oponenta práce. Studentka následně odpověděla na otázku oponenta a na další otázky přítomných. Komise se na základě posudku oponenta, hodnocení vedoucího, přednesené prezentace a odpovědí studentky na položené otázky rozhodla práci hodnotit stupněm "B".
- Plánujete systém rozšířit o možnost pokročilého vyhledávání (například na základě kombinací více atributů)? V kladném případě stručně nastiňte technické řešení.
- Komise, například: Proč je použito "mongoose".
Bidlo Michal, doc. Ing., Ph.D. (UPSY FIT VUT), člen
Drahanský Martin, prof. Ing., Dipl.-Ing., Ph.D. (UITS FIT VUT), člen
Grégr Matěj, Ing., Ph.D. (UIFS FIT VUT), člen
Hliněná Dana, doc. RNDr., Ph.D. (UMAT FEKT VUT), člen
@bachelorsthesis{FITBT24074, author = "Jana Balkovicov\'{a}", type = "Bakal\'{a}\v{r}sk\'{a} pr\'{a}ce", title = "Webov\'{a} aplikace pro sb\v{e}ratele", school = "Vysok\'{e} u\v{c}en\'{i} technick\'{e} v Brn\v{e}, Fakulta informa\v{c}n\'{i}ch technologi\'{i}", year = 2021, location = "Brno, CZ", language = "czech", url = "https://www.fit.vut.cz/study/thesis/24074/" }